" If you are stuck on your book Aiden , why don't you just look around the shop to see if something or someone could set the spark so your idea start flowing ? " Genevieve spoke softly after placing my black coffee on the vacant spot next to my laptop . "It isn't as easy as you may think Gen.. " I replied in an exhausted tone . Why is it now that I have a writers block ? On my most important book ... Signing to myself I watch Gen go back to the counter to serve an awaiting customer . I decided to take a sip of my coffee and look around the room . And there I saw her ... On the other side of the coffee shop gazing out the window with the most contemplated expression drawn on her face . And that's when I knew ... I have found my new muse .
